Seismic building damage mapping with drones

University of Twente used Pix4Dmapper to support research on seismic building damage mapping after earthquakes. The team needed a way to capture very high-resolution imagery and detailed 3D data for an entire building, since cracks and spalling are critical indicators for civil engineers but were difficult to document well before the UAV era.

Pix4D helped University of Twente calibrate cameras, compute precise image orientation, and generate 3D point clouds from about 346 drone and terrestrial images over a 0.5-hectare site in Germany. By combining geometric damage indicators from the point cloud with crack and spalling analysis from the images, the researchers were able to better identify damage such as a bent roof structure and continue developing their post-processing workflow for damage assessment.
